From d8487c949ad5f1fac62020ab22544422490b37d2 Mon Sep 17 00:00:00 2001 From: Mike Stump Date: Wed, 30 Oct 2013 03:02:00 +0000 Subject: machmode.def (PARTIAL_INT_MODE): Add precision and name. * machmode.def (PARTIAL_INT_MODE): Add precision and name. * genmodes.c (PARTIAL_INT_MODE): Add precision and name. (make_vector_mode): Increase namebuf to 16. (emit_insn_modes_h): When processing BImode, don't also match partial int modes. (emit_class_narrowest_mode): Likewise. * config/bfin/bfin-modes.def: Add precision to PDI. * config/m32c/m32c-modes.def: Add precision to PSI. * config/msp430/msp430-modes.def: Add precision to PSI. * config/rs6000/rs6000-modes.def: Add precision to PTI. * config/sh/sh-modes.def: Add precision to PSI and PDI.
